Cosmopolitan Productions, 1927. Directed by
William Goodrich. Camera: Hendrik Sartov. With
Marion Davies, Owen Moore, Louise Fazenda, George Siegmann,
Karl Dane, J. Russell Powell, Snitz Edwards, William Orlamond, Fred
Gambold. |

Tina, a general slavey at the Red Mill Inn suffers
under the extreme temper of her employer, Willem. She falls in
love with Dennis, a visitor to the Netherlands. Gretchen, the
burgomaster's daughter, is betrothed to the elderly governor, though
she is actually in love with Captain Edam.
Tina masquerades as Gretchen in order to prevent the
forced marriage; when she is locked in a haunted mill, she is
rescued by Dennis.
